Jamie’s career in entertainment has covered a lot of ground. Her talent and commitment to her craft has led to decades of roles in film and TV, endearing her to fans across the globe.

At age four, she appeared in a slew of commercials and modeling print adds. When she won first prize in the international Shakespeare Festival for dramatic monologue at age 15, it anchored in her true passion for acting.  From that moment on, her acting career was off and running.

In her breakout role on Just the Ten of Us, a spin-off of the popular show, Growing Pains, Jamie charmed audiences with her beloved character, Cindy Lubbock, She went on to help launch the WB, with their flagship show, Savannah, by Arron Spelling. Her standout role as Peyton Richards was “wicked, but good” and Peyton’s motto was, “I’ll get what is rightfully mine.” When that show unexpectedly ended, Spelling asked if she would like to be part of his number one hit show, Melrose Place. After saying yes, she created one of her most notorious roles as Lexi Sterling, going head to head with Heather Locklear. From there, her performance and popularity made her the first choice to replace the lead of Fox network’s The Profiler.

In years to follow, Jamie stared in a variety of roles on America’s beloved Lifetime Network and was voted a “Top Fan Favorite” six years in a row. Jamie has guest stared in many of TV most talked about shows, adding to the vast array of characters she embodies: CSI, NCIS, Supernatural, True Bloods, Better Call Saul, All My Children, Two and a Half Men, and Steven Bochco’s Murder in the First…just to name a few.

Producing her own content has always been part of her vision.  After the impressive success of her first film, Christmas High Note, she continues to expand her producing portfolio, choosing projects that bring love and light to audiences around the world.

Jamie has always sought to expand her talents in all areas of her life and has earned a culinary degree from Epicurean and has received a master’s degree in spiritual psychology from USM.
